Emergency Care Center Technician I
3 months ago
Under supervision of licensed personnel the Emergency Care Center Technician will perform a variety of functions in support and care of
patients requiring urgent or emergency care in the emergency medical setting. Under the delegation of a Registered Nurse/Providers the ECC
Technician performs specific assigned duties in providing patient care in accordance with established SRH, ECC and Nursing Services
Policy/Procedure/Protocols and Standards of Care; assists in maintaining supplies and repairs and safely operating work related equipment.
Communicates findings as indicated to appropriate person(s). Serves as a resource person for other SRH team members to resolve work
related/patient care issues. Performs any other job related duties as requested by Department Manager, ECC Supervisor, Charge/Lead Nurse or
Departmental Director
